A 5.5kWh lithium battery is a type of rechargeable battery that stores energy in a chemical form. It has a total energy capacity of 5.5 kilowatt-hours, which means it can deliver a continuous power of 5.5 kilowatts for one hour or power a 1 kilowatt appliance for 5.5 hours. These batteries have gained popularity due to their lightweight, compact size, and superior energy density compared to traditional lead-acid batteries.
One of the most appealing characteristics of lithium batteries is their high energy density. This means that they can store a significant amount of energy in a relatively small space. For homeowners looking to implement a solar energy system, a 5.5kWh lithium battery can efficiently complement solar panels, providing ample power for daily use while keeping the installation footprint small.
Compared to traditional batteries, lithium batteries have a longer lifespan. A 5.5kWh lithium battery can typically last between 10 to 15 years, depending on usage and charging cycles. This longevity makes them an economical choice over time, providing reliable service without the need for frequent replacements.
Another significant benefit of lithium batteries is their fast charging capabilities. They can be charged quickly, allowing users to quickly replenish their battery banks when needed. This feature is crucial for applications like electric vehicles, where downtime needs to be minimized.
Compared to their lead-acid counterparts, lithium batteries are significantly lighter and more compact. A 5.5kWh lithium battery is easy to handle and install, making it an attractive option for both residential and commercial applications.
As more households adopt solar power, the demand for efficient energy storage systems has grown. A 5.5kWh lithium battery can store excess solar energy generated during the day, making it available for use during the night or during peak demand hours. This capability not only reduces reliance on grid power but can also lead to significant savings on electricity bills.
Electric vehicles (EVs) are revolutionizing transportation. Many EV manufacturers utilize lithium batteries due to their efficiency, longevity, and power. The 5.5kWh battery can serve as part of a larger battery pack for smaller electric vehicles or assist in powering electrical systems within the vehicle, such as lighting and infotainment systems.
In areas prone to power outages, having a reliable backup power source is essential. A 5.5kWh lithium battery can serve as a backup supply, ensuring that household appliances remain powered during blackouts, making it invaluable for both comfort and security.
For outdoor enthusiasts, a 5.5kWh lithium battery provides a portable power solution. Camping, tailgating, or simply spending time outdoors can benefit from having a reliable power source to charge devices, operate appliances, and more, enhancing the overall experience.
